How do you convert cm to inches?
Converting centimeters to inches requires dividing the centimeter value by 2.54, which represents the exact number of centimeters in one inch. This simple formula applies universally across all centimeter-to-inch conversions, whether performed by hand, with a calculator, or through automated systems. The factor 2.54 originates from internationally agreed-upon definitions that tie the inch directly to the metric system, eliminating any ambiguity in the conversion process.
The official conversion formula
The authoritative formula, established by the National Institute of Standards and Technology and the International Bureau of Weights and Measures, expresses the relationship as: inches = centimeters ÷ 2.54. This derivation follows directly from the definition that one inch equals exactly 2.54 centimeters, or equivalently, one centimeter equals 1/2.54 inches. Both expressions produce identical results regardless of the calculation method employed.
NIST Handbook 44 confirms the alignment between U.S. customary units and the International System (SI). One foot is defined as exactly 0.3048 meters, which mathematically establishes one inch as exactly 0.0254 meters or 2.54 centimeters.

Why the factor 2.54 is exact
Unlike many scientific constants that carry measurement uncertainty, the conversion factor of 2.54 carries no uncertainty whatsoever. The value was defined rather than measured, meaning it represents an exact relationship by international agreement. The BIPM’s SI Brochure documents this definition as part of the broader framework connecting U.S. customary units to the metric system. This precision matters significantly for engineering applications, international trade, and any context where measurement errors could have consequences.

History of the inch definition
The modern definition of the inch traces to the International Yard and Pound Agreement signed in 1959. Before this landmark agreement, different nations maintained slightly varying definitions of the yard, creating potential discrepancies in international trade and scientific communication. The United States, United Kingdom, Canada, and other Commonwealth nations agreed to adopt a unified definition that would align their customary units with the emerging International System of Units.

The NIST Special Publication 811 documents this historical alignment, confirming that the yard was redefined as exactly 0.9144 meters, which in turn made the inch exactly 0.0254 meters or 2.54 centimeters. This definition superseded older survey units that had accumulated discrepancies over centuries of use, streamlining international cooperation in science and commerce.
